Eggs are making the grade

Lincolnshire, UK based egg producer L J Fairburn & Son has installed a new Moba 530 Grader.

Having secured major contracts with national retailers across the country, the new grader will help take production to the next level and enable the company to meet steadily increasing demand.

David Willis, technical manager at LJ Fairburn & Son, comments, “The new grader now allows Fairburn’s to pack up to 190,000 eggs per hour when needed; some 2.5 million eggs per day on our current shift pattern. This provides us with the grading capacity and flexibility to cope with our continued growth and customer needs.”

Daniel Fairburn, managing director of LJ Fairburn & Son, adds, “We made a business decision to invest in the grader to accommodate for the additional demand we have received from national retailers since we decided to market our eggs independently. The new Moba 530 Grader will facilitate increased production capabilities and future growth and will further help to integrate our supply chain.”
